mblE16/mblE27 embryos have a hypercontracted abdomen.

Mutants die as stage 17 embryos or during hatching and show no obvious defects in the formation of somatic and visceral muscles. At the end of embryogenesis embryos are severely paralysed, only twitching movements can be observed and their abdominal segments are strongly contracted. syt staining reveals the neuromuscular junctions can assemble normally. The extracellular tendon matrix (TM) is severely reduced, the muscles are forced to compete for epidermal surface at the segment border. At the ultrastructural level the thick and thin filaments are less ordered and dense in muscles, I-bands are absent, Z-bands are absent and instead only spindle-like concentrations of dark thin fibers can be seen.

The embryonic lethality of mblE16/mblE27 animals is partially rescued by expression of Hsap\MBNLScer\UAS.cGCa under the control of Scer\GAL4da.G32; 78.9% of the embryos hatch.

The embryonic lethality of mblE16/mblE27 animals is only slightly rescued by expression of Hsap\MBNLScer\UAS.cGCa under the control of Scer\GAL4Mef2.PR; 18.0% of the embryos hatch.

78.14% of mblE16/mblE27 embryos expressing Hsap\MBNLScer\UAS.cGCa under the control of Scer\GAL4da.G32 hatch into larvae (in contrast to 0% of mblE16/mblE27 embryos) and the hypercontracted abdomen phenotype is greatly reduced.
